Global Positioning System - Survey is a commercial-off-the-shelf (COTS) capability integrated with common engineer computing platform, that provides Engineer Teams with the capability to perform precision construction, topographic, and hydrographic surveys using signals from military and civilian Global Navigation Satellite Systems (GNSS).  The GPS-S system is pre-positioned to integrate Department of Defense (DoD) M-CODE and GPS 3.0 capabilities when these technologies become available.  

Each GPS-S system consists of one reference station and two rover stations. The reference station receives and collects GPS data and processes and transmits real-time kinematic (RTK) and Local Area Differential GPS (LADGPS) corrections to support survey grade position, navigation, and timing (PNT) requirements to organic and federated systems.  The rover stations have the capability to receive and collect GPS data and receive and apply RTK and LADGPS corrections. 

Major Features

  • Performs construction and topographic surveys with centimeter level precision. 

  • Performs precise static surveys(worldwide) 

  • Embedded radios that can operate in CONUS and OCONUS 

  • Provides precise position & azimuth control 

  • Covers long distances without optical line-of-sight.  

  • Meets FAA standards for airfield surveys.  

  • Perform Real-Time Kinematic surveys.  

  • Interoperable with AISI (Army Line of Sight Optical Survey) 

  • Exchanges industry standard design & data files 

  • Open architecture to support M-Code 

  • Support position location on the water and interoperates with all Army Dive team Equipment (Underwater Construction Set) 

  • Interoperates with Instrument Set, Reconnaissance and Surveying (Common name: ENFIRE) leveraging industry standard commercial tools. 

  • 6+ hours of standalone rechargeable battery life 

  • M-Code compliant (FY22/23) 

Benefits

  • Navigation: a single receiver can be used to navigate from point A to point B, similar to using a handheld GPS receiver like the Defense Advanced GPS Receiver (DAGR). 

  • Precise Point Positioning: Precise Point Positioning is used to establish the precise coordinates of a point when high quality geodetic data is not available in the local area.   

  • Static Differential Survey: Establishes the relative (differential) position(s) between a reference station and one or more rover stations.  

  • RTK: survey grade, sub-centimeter accuracy and precision.  

  • Kinematic Differential Survey. Enables GPS fix on the move.   

  • Design Build: Seamlessly integrates with CAD products to support all design build mission. 

  • Army Dive Team PNT: Support all Army Dive Team requirements for sub meter accuracy on the water
